When Link learns the [[Song of Storms]], playing it can overwork the windmill, causing all the water to draw up and empty the well. Before Link pulls the Master Sword, it is revealed that Impa wanted Kakariko Village to be constructed into a "true city" and hired [[carpenters]] for this task.
